Sudduth Coliseum
Music venue
Sudduth Coliseum, in the Lake Charles Event Center, is a 7,450-seat multi-purpose arena in Lake Charles, Louisiana, USA. Located on Lakeshore Drive, it is the main arena of the event center and is named for former Lake Charles Mayor James Sudduth. Sudduth Coliseum is situated 2,100 feet west of First Baptist Church of Lake Charles.
Lake Charles station
Railway station
Lake Charles station is a train station in Lake Charles, Louisiana, United States. It is served tri-weekly by Amtrak's Sunset Limited. It is located on 100 Ryan Street at the west end of South Railroad Avenue. Lake Charles station is situated 3,800 feet north of First Baptist Church of Lake Charles.

Moss Bluff
Town
Moss Bluff is a census-designated place in Calcasieu Parish, Louisiana, United States. The population was 12,522 at the 2020 census. Located just north of the city of Lake Charles, it is considered a suburb of that city. Moss Bluff is situated 5 miles north of First Baptist Church of Lake Charles.
